Top Birds at Montclair Hawk Watch in February
relative to other locations within 25 miles of New York, NY, USA
based on 2 checklists
This page shows the probability of a species appearing on a checklist at Montclair Hawk Watch in February. The difference in probability relative to other nearby locations is also shown, to highlight which birds are particularly likely to be found (or not found) at this specific location.
